#IrishFilm: Stephen Burke’s Maze comes to Netflix from May 22nd

Stephen Burke’s Maze, which was the highest-grossing Irish release of 2017, will be available to stream on Netflix in the UK and Ireland from Tuesday May 22nd. The film stars Tom Vaughan-Lawlor and focus on the true story of the 1983 mass break-out of 38 IRA prisoners.

#IrishFilm: Stephen Burke’s Maze captures biggest Irish film opening of 2017

Stephen Burke’s new Irish feature Maze achieved the biggest opening weekend for an Irish film of 2017, opening without previews to over €141k (£124k).

#IrishAbroad: Tom Vaughan-Lawlor won Best Actor for Maze at Aubagne Film Festival

Tom Vaughan-Lawlor won best actor at the Festival International du Film d’Aubagne in France for his leading role in Stephen Burke's Maze, based on the infamous prison breakout in 1983.
